Blackberry Farm Golf Course
About
Situated along the banks of Stevens Creek, Blackberry Farm Golf Club in Cupertino has a scenic and tranquil setting amongst forests of mature trees. The layout features narrow fairways lined with trees and small, gently undulating greens. Accuracy is essential for scoring well on this golf course, especially since there are come subtle but tricky elevation changes to contend with. Even though it's a nine-hole course with only par 3s and par 4s, it still offers a great opportunity to improve your short game skills. There is a large lake that provides the occasional water hazard and the bunkering is minimal but strategic. The holes have interesting designs that will force even advanced golfers to carefully strategize. Blackberry Farm provides an excellent round of practice for an affordable price.

Good well maintained short 9 hole course
Beautiful tree lined fairways with two near 275 yard par fours. There are three 171 to189 yard par threes and four 94 to 147 par threes. It's a perfect course to walk. Sunday late morning had most holes with golfers but our group was able to finish in under two hours. The greens were in good shape and not easy to read the breaks. Hole 8 and 9 have stream on the left that is an environmentally protected area that you cannot enter. I had to play as OB with 2 stroke penalty as I was not clear as to rule.
